Mere inches separate us, 

Filled to the brim with my 

Unspoken words. 

 

Our unspoken words. 

 

The lingering glances, 

That divine sparkle in your eyes 

And the confident smile that 

Molds your lips. 

 

You catch me staring, 

But it is all I can do. 

With trembling fingers 

And measured breath 

I reach for your hand 

 

Your head turns 

Just slightly towards me, 

Your soul acknowledging 

The flame burning in my chest, 

My throat. 

 

In this moment 

The eternal rotation of the stars 

Stops to stare. 

 

The moonlight flickers.

 

In silence, I smile, 

A whisper, 

"Even in sleep 

You are a wonder

To me."
